Chefer i rehabiliteringskedjan
Vocational rehabilitation is an ongoing issue that directly or indirectly affects everyone at a workplace. In recent years, laws and rules have changed. The 1st July 2008 changes were made in the General Insurance Act (SFS 1962:381). These changes have meant that there is now a so-called rehabilitation chain. The rehabilitation chain contains time frames for when sick people will have their ability to work tested against their normal work or to other jobs. If a person is considered having enough capacity to be able to work he or she will lose their entitlement to sick pay.The aim of our study is to investigate managers? perceptions of the new rehabilitation chain, with a focus on vocational rehabilitation of long-term sick to get them back to work.The method used was qualitative and data collection was done through nine semi-structured interviews.

Applicerbarheten av produktanpassade supply chain-strategier inom stålindustrin : En fallstudie
AbstractThis study aims to investigate the applicability of well-recognized supply chain strategies based on product characteristics. Choosing the right supply chain strategy can be the difference between winner and loser in today?s competitive climate and science offers several recommendations as to which aspects that should be considered. Fisher (1997) and Christopher and Towill (2002) suggest that supply chain strategies should be based on what kind of product the company is handling and that, in order to know which strategy is the most appropriate, the products must be categorized. Some criteria developed for the categorization are lead time, forecast in demand and profit margin.
